Frequently Asked Questions

What does Hasija mean in Islam?
Hasija (حسيّة) means "Sensitive, perceptive" in Arabic. It is a girl's name of Bosnian origin.
Is Hasija a Quranic name?
Hasija is not directly mentioned in the Quran, but it is a well-established Islamic name with a beautiful meaning rooted in Arabic language and Islamic culture.
How do you write Hasija in Arabic?
Hasija is written as حسيّة in Arabic script. In Turkish it is written as Hasija, and in Urdu as حسیہ.
